[White Rocks, Peninnis, St Mary's.] Photographer: Godwin, Fay
Scope & Content:
Genre: Landscape Photography An interesting weathered rock formation consisting of pale, tooth-like shapes. Published on page 65 of 'Islands' (London: Jonathan Cape, 1978).

[End of stone row, Peninnis, St Mary's.] Photographer: Godwin, Fay
Scope & Content:
Genre: Landscape Photography Three standing stones that are in shadow; glistening water is behind with a large amount of cloud cover above. Published on page 99 of 'Islands' (London: Jonathan Cape, 1978).

[Burial Chamber, Normandy Down, St Mary's.] Photographer: Godwin, Fay
Scope & Content:
Genre: Landscape Photography Four unevenly-shaped large stones that make up a cairn, the entrance to the burial chamber is to the right and a bay is visible behind. Almost identical to image published on page 81 of 'Islands' (London: Jonathan Cape, 1978).
